1
不会改变外部
function a($a){ $a = $a + 1; return $a; } $b = 3; echo a($b);//4 echo $b;//3
2
引用穿参,会改变外部变量,不推荐使用
function a(&$a){ $a = $a + 1; return $a; } $b = 3; echo a($b);//4 echo $b;//4
切记
1
不会改变外部
function a($a){ $a = $a + 1; return $a; } $b = 3; echo a($b);//4 echo $b;//3
2
引用穿参,会改变外部变量,不推荐使用
function a(&$a){ $a = $a + 1; return $a; } $b = 3; echo a($b);//4 echo $b;//4
切记
转载于:https://www.cnblogs.com/xiaofeixia123/p/6636735.html